Output 97f20c6660fa5bdcf727a7095610456639063d17b859d847f6d319301e105180:1

value
151170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2707d80baa902c4f6ae9abba01a09256dd0c5864 OP_EQUAL
address
35FPg2jufZBZS8cBRDMVrLKEBpUWnz42Vg
transaction
97f20c6660fa5bdcf727a7095610456639063d17b859d847f6d319301e105180
confirmations
338322
spent
true